How to Reach Esmeralda in Cuba

Esmeralda is a beautiful coastal town located in the province of Holguin, Cuba. Known for its pristine beaches and vibrant culture, Esmeralda is a popular destination for tourists seeking a relaxing beach getaway. Here's how you can reach Esmeralda:

By Air:

The closest airport to Esmeralda is the Frank Pais International Airport in Holguin. From there, you can take a taxi or rent a car to reach Esmeralda, which is approximately a 90-minute drive away.

By Road:

If you are already in Cuba, you can reach Esmeralda by road. The town is well-connected by highways and roads, making it easily accessible. You can either drive your own vehicle or hire a taxi to reach Esmeralda from nearby cities like Holguin or Gibara.

By Bus:

Another convenient option to reach Esmeralda is by bus. Viazul, the national bus service in Cuba, operates regular routes to Esmeralda from major cities like Havana, Santiago de Cuba, and Camaguey. The bus journey offers a comfortable and affordable way to travel and enjoy the scenic beauty of the Cuban countryside.

By Sea:

If you prefer a more adventurous route, you can also reach Esmeralda by sea. The town has a small marina that can accommodate private boats and yachts. You can sail along the coast and dock at the marina, allowing you to explore Esmeralda and its surroundings at your own pace.

Regardless of the mode of transportation you choose, reaching Esmeralda is a rewarding experience. The town's picturesque beaches, warm hospitality, and vibrant atmosphere make it a must-visit destination in Cuba.

Getting to know Esmeralda

Esmeralda is a small town located in the province of Holguín, Cuba. Situated on the northern coast of the island, it is known for its stunning beaches, rich history, and vibrant culture. The town's charming atmosphere and picturesque surroundings make it a popular destination for tourists seeking a laid-back beach getaway.

One of the main attractions in Esmeralda is its pristine beaches. The crystal-clear turquoise waters, soft white sand, and gentle ocean breeze create a tranquil and relaxing environment. Playa Esmeralda, the town's most famous beach, stretches for miles and offers a range of water activities such as snorkeling, diving, and fishing. Visitors can bask in the sun, take a refreshing swim, or simply enjoy a leisurely stroll along the shore.

Esmeralda is also steeped in history, with several historical landmarks and sites of interest. The town's colonial architecture reflects its Spanish heritage, and there are numerous buildings and structures that have been preserved over the years. One notable landmark is the Church of San Juan Bautista, a beautiful example of 19th-century Cuban architecture. The town's museum, Museo de Esmeralda, showcases artifacts and exhibits that highlight the region's history and cultural heritage.

Furthermore, Esmeralda is known for its vibrant culture and lively festivals. The town comes alive during various celebrations throughout the year, such as the Fiesta de la Cubania, which showcases traditional Cuban music, dance, and cuisine. Visitors can immerse themselves in the local culture by attending these festivals, where they can witness colorful parades, traditional music performances, and sample delicious Cuban dishes.
